GIT

    1. Add Public SSH Key
 ssh-keygen -t ed25519 -C "RHO_ERP_WEB_KEY"
 nano /c/Users/user/.ssh/id_ed25519.pub
  1. Git global setup
 git config --global user.name "Allen 123"
 git config --global user.email "allen.123@gmail.com"
  1. Create a new repository
 git clone https://gitlab.rhomicom.com:8443/richard/rho_erp_web.git
 cd rho_erp_web
 touch README.md
 git add README.md
 git commit -m "add README"
 git push -u origin master
  1. Push an existing folder
 cd existing_folder |cd /c/RHO_ERP_WEB
 git init
 git remote add origin https://gitlab.rhomicom.com:8443/richard/rho_erp_web.git
 git add .
 git commit -m "Initial ERP Web commit"
 git push -u origin master
  1. Push an existing Git repository
 cd existing_repo
 git remote rename origin old-origin
 git remote add origin https://gitlab.rhomicom.com:8443/richard/rho_erp_web.git
 git push -u origin --all
 git push -u origin --tags
